Men's Cross Country 5th at HVIAC Championship

ANNANDALE-ON-HUDSON, N.Y.—Backed by a pair of medalists, Sarah Lawrence College men's cross country took fifth place at the 2013 Hudson Valley Intercollegiate Athletic Conference Men's Cross Country Championship at Bard College on Sunday.

All six Gryphons set new 8K personal bests on the Bard course.

Rookie Pat Newsom (South Bend, Ind./John Adams) finished as the Gryphons' top runner, taking 16th place in a time of 29:57. The feat marked Newsom's first time leading the team and a 1:40 improvement over his previous best. SLC front-runner Caleb Jaster (New Hampton, N.H./Sant Bani) finished just behind in 17th place at 29:58, a personal best by 47 seconds.

First-year runner Stian Lothe (Bergen, Norway/Akademiet Bergen) was the next Gryphon across the line, finishing in 39th place with a mark of 34:55, just outside 7-minute mile pace. Classmate Justin Heftel (Spokane, Wash./Saint George's School) crossed the line in 41st place, stopping the clock at 36:00.

Senior Luc Mitchell (Chapel Hill, N.C./East Chapel Hill) rounded out his career with a mark of 36:57, good for 42nd place, and rookie Jacob Zhu (Shanghai, China/Shanghai Jianping) rounded out the team in 44th at 38:48, nearly five minutes faster than his previous best.

Sarah Lawrence is scheduled to conclude its season at the Nick Russo Halloween Classic, hosted by NJIT on Sunday, Nov. 3.
